Product Description
The Accortec GBIC-1000BASE-T-ACC is a Gigabit Interface Converter (GBIC) module specifically designed for 1000BASE-T Ethernet connections. This means it enables Gigabit speed connectivity over standard copper twisted-pair cabling, such as Cat5e or Cat6. It is intended for use with network devices that feature the older GBIC interface, allowing them to connect to modern Gigabit Ethernet networks using copper infrastructure. This module supports auto-negotiation for 10/100/1000 Mbps Ethernet speeds, providing flexibility in network configurations. The standard reach for 1000BASE-T over twisted-pair cabling is up to 100 meters, making it suitable for typical office environments and data center rack connections. The GBIC-1000BASE-T-ACC features an RJ-45 connector, which is the standard connector for Ethernet copper cables. Like other GBIC modules, it is hot-pluggable, allowing for installation and removal without disrupting network operations. This product serves as a valuable component for maintaining and upgrading network infrastructure that relies on GBIC interfaces while leveraging the ubiquity of copper Ethernet cabling.
